The Nation Newspaper Capital film unveiled, aims to establish N50 million fund for African filmmakers

Capital Film Productions , a film investment firm, on Wednesday, October 25, announced its official launch, aiming to support the creative engines of the African film industry, starting with

Capital Film Productions has spent the past three years supporting filmmakers, working behind the scenes of some of Nollywood’s explosive successes. CFPs’ mission is to progressively build a $50M fund in a few years while strategically partnering with filmmakers on the continent to fund African movie projects. The company has adopted a smart-cautious approach to building and managing the fund, applying a multi-year strategy to selections of filmmakers and the levels at which they invest in a given project.
